52.5% of the people in Brecon are religious:
- 4.3% are Baptist
- 1.1% are Episcopalian
- 26.1% are Catholic
- 1.1% are Lutheran
- 4.5% are Methodist
- 2.6% are Pentecostal
- 2.4% are Presbyterian
- 0.6% are Church of Jesus Christ
- 7.9% are another Christian faith
- 1.4% are Judaism
- 0.4% are an eastern faith
- 0.2% affilitates with Islam
